When sixteen-year-old Nadia Al-Khalidi discovers her great-grandfather's secret pilgrimage journal, she embarks on a daring journey from London to Mecca. Crossing deserts, decoding family legacies, and facing trials of faith, she learns that the true path of Hajj lies not only in distant lands but within the heart. A powerful YA Muslim fiction about courage, resilience, and trust in Allah, this story shines with themes of identity, sacrifice, and honor in following the sacred call to pilgrimage.
